    My experiences with both:

    Fedex: quicker & cheaper, much more likely to repackage damaged shipments and deliver remainder. If damaged package or sloshing is heard at a **** location, package will be sent back to local center for you to pick up and be scolded.

    UPS: slower & more$$, damaged shipments are repacked and return to my door step. Telephone call usually gets made 4-7 days after damage occurs. No scolding occurs(yet).
